15ml (1tbsp) - 30ml (2tbsp) per gallon if you're using regular 3% h2o2. i think its 1ml per liter if you're using 35%.

pointless , kills the beneficials in the rez as well as the nasties , h202 is a bleach so cant recommend it at all , 2 other rather important things are h202 disolves real friggin fast , as its got a massively unstable molicule , in other words its benificial for 1 day only as it will have disapated after this

much better to either get a chiller for the rez ( DO is dependent on water temp )or drop an airstone or 3 ( lots of small bubbles means bigger tention area to create DO )

Overwatering

Over watering is one of the biggest mistakes new growers make, reason for this is, because they feel the need to give there plant everything and will overdue a lot of things and one of them is over watering. By over watering your plant you soak the roots so much, they can’t get enough oxygen and slowly die. The plant shows signs of over watering by: Wilting, droopy look, yellow and or dead leaves falling off, which includes leaves that don’t look dead falling off. One of the best ways to tell how NOT to over water is by, picking up the pot when it is dry and then picking up the pot after you water. (This is a reason why it’s smart to use light pots.) When you water, you want to water just enough to where you see a bit of water coming out of the bottom, not gushing or pouring out. Just enough to see a little bit, then you know the plant has enough water. To prevent over watering you can either: add more perlite to your soil, add hydrogen peroxide to your water for extra oxygen, all the while killing bacteria if any in the soil. After watering, wait a few days to water. Mj plants like a good watering and then a couple days to dry out in between watering. So it’s very easy to over water.

H202 is amazing for growers but as with everything there are up and downsides. Water logged plants tend to be the ones that need oxygen attention but as a heads up, yes it does indeed increase the amount of oxygen in the water. h202 breaks down very quickly (2 H2O2 -----> 2 H2O + O2) the result is water and oxygen, as you can see.

benefits range from adding oxygen to killing bacteria. You should note that it kills all bacteria, even the good ones. While in hydro(assuming you're using chemical ferts) this can be a good thing and probably a weekly/bi-weekly ritual, in soil it can be a real pain in the ass(assuming you're using organic ferts).

I know people that use h202 to kill of powdery mildew in a mild spray solution, but personally i have only used milk to cure this.
